短信群发的实现方式有很多种,这主要取决于你想要使用的平台和编程语言。以下是一个简单的Python示例,使用Twilio作为短信服务提供商。请注意,你需要先注册一个Twilio账户并获取API密钥。

你需要安装Twilio的Python库,你可以使用pip来安装:
pip install twilio
你可以使用以下代码来发送短信:
from twilio.rest import Client
你的Twilio账户信息
account_sid = ’你的账户SID’
auth_token = ’你的授权令牌’
client = Client(account_sid, auth_token)
你想发送的消息列表
messages = [’消息1’, ’消息2’, ’消息3’] # 这里可以替换成你需要发送的消息列表
循环遍历消息列表并发送短信
for message in messages:
message_body = message # 短信内容
phone_numbers = [’接收者手机号1’, ’接收者手机号2’] # 这里替换成你需要发送到的手机号列表,每个手机号之间用逗号隔开,并且需要包含国家代码(+86代表中国)
for number in phone_numbers:
message = client.messages.create(body=message_body, from_=’+你的Twilio号码’, to=number) # 你的Twilio号码可以在Twilio控制台中找到
print(f"Sent message to {number}") # 打印发送成功的消息记录你需要替换上述代码中的’你的账户SID’、’你的授权令牌’、’接收者手机号’ 和’你的Twilio号码’ 为实际的值,由于短信服务可能会产生费用,因此请确保你了解并接受了相关的费用条款,请确保你的行为符合所有相关的法律和规定,不要滥用短信服务,对于大量的短信发送,你可能需要查看Twilio或其他服务提供商的批量发送选项或限制。





